
Summary: Brace yourselves, Minecraft enthusiasts! A Minecraft Movie is set to premiere on HBO Max next week, bringing the beloved blocky world to life in a new and exciting way. The movie follows the adventures of orphaned siblings, a retro arcade champion, and a real-estate hustler as they navigate through the pixelated landscapes of Minecraft.
Developer/Publisher Information: Warner Bros. is behind the production of this highly anticipated Minecraft Movie, building on the massive success of the original game created by Mojang Studios.
